Post Medieval Bronze Charles I Beheaded Commemorative P

Sign In to see what this sold for

Circa 1649 AD A cast bronze discoid pendant incised with a decapitation scene comprising a small figure to the left brandishing a large axe, the body of Charles I to the right with extended arm, the bearded head placed centrally with radiating lines representing gouts of blood; above the word REX in seriffed capitals and below the word MORT. Bronze, 9.80 grams, 37 mm (1 1/2") From an important West Country collection.

Condition report

Very fine condition. Very rare.
